Wal-Mart to Begin Construction on Winters Chapel Road

The site is being cleared for a "neighborhood market" concept on Winters Chapel Road.

Wal-Mart representatives say that the company has begun to clear the site on Winters Chapel Road where they will build one of the company's new "neighborhood markets."

Dunwoody and a site in Tucker are both being cleared as part of a recent expansion of the Bentonville, Arkansas-based chain in the Atlanta area.

Alpharetta, Lawrenceville and Snellville have recently opened the "neighborhood market" stores, which is a smaller footprint than the super centers and is designed as a way to get in and out easier.

Two of the markets are currenty being constructed in Marietta. The seven store expansion will bring 650 jobs to the metro area, according to company officials.

Buckhead and Decatur are also working with Wal-Mart on stores on thise areas.
